The Role of Strategy
Gambling is often perceived as a game of chance, but many players believe they can influence outcomes through strategy. In the Jet X game, participants develop various techniques to maximize their chances of winning. They analyze previous flights, noting patterns and trends, which enhances their sense of control over the unpredictable nature of the game.
This belief in strategy often leads to a paradox: as players engage more, they may experience a false sense of security. They might assume they can outsmart the system, leading to increased bets and, potentially, greater losses. The psychological concept of cognitive bias plays a significant role here. Players often remember their wins more vividly than their losses, reinforcing the idea that they can continue winning if they employ the right tactics.
Moreover, social interaction during the game also contributes to strategic thinking. Players often share tips, tricks, and experiences with each other, creating a community of strategists. This camaraderie enhances their overall experience, but it can also lead to collective risk-taking behavior, which can escalate into larger stakes than initially intended.
Addiction and Compulsion
The thrilling experience of games like Jet X can lead some individuals down the path of gambling addiction. This is a critical aspect of understanding gambling psychology. The combination of instant gratification and the promise of a significant reward can create a cycle of behavior that is difficult to break. Players may find themselves chasing losses, compelled to continue betting in the hope of recouping their investment.
Research indicates that certain psychological factors, such as impulsivity and a predisposition to risk-taking, can heighten the potential for addiction. The design of games, including the high-speed action of Jet X, can further exacerbate these tendencies. As players become increasingly reliant on the game for emotional highs, their ability to make rational decisions can be impaired, leading them into a dangerous spiral.
Awareness and education about responsible gambling are essential in combating this issue. Understanding the signs of addiction can help individuals take preventive measures. For players engaged in the Jet X game, recognizing when the thrill shifts from enjoyment to compulsion is crucial. Establishing limits and seeking support can be vital in maintaining a healthy relationship with gambling.
The Social Dynamics of Gambling
Gambling is inherently a social activity, and this aspect significantly shapes the psychology behind it. The Jet X game attracts a community of players who often share experiences and strategies, fostering a sense of belonging. This social interaction can enhance the enjoyment of the game, as players cheer for one another and celebrate wins together, creating a supportive environment.
However, the social aspect of gambling can also lead to peer pressure. Players may feel compelled to bet higher amounts or play longer than intended to fit in with their peers. This behavior is particularly evident in competitive environments where individuals strive to outperform one another. The desire for acceptance and validation can cloud judgment, pushing players toward riskier betting behaviors.
Understanding these social dynamics is crucial for both players and organizers of gambling platforms. By promoting a culture of responsible gambling and encouraging healthy social interactions, it is possible to mitigate some of the negative psychological effects associated with gambling. Balancing competition with fun and community support can enhance the overall gaming experience while reducing the risks involved.
